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Wheatland

Even though the average cost of a solar system in Wheatland is $7,569, your final cost may be higher or lower than that. There are many factors that can have a major impact on the cost of a solar panel installation. Below are some of the more important things to keep in mind.

Solar Equipment

The size of the solar panel system you need, which is measured in kilowatts, is the most significant cost factor to consider. For every additional kilowatt you need, you can expect your total to increase by about $3,470. The brand and type of equipment you get for your solar system can increase or decrease the price quite significantly. If you prefer a brand name like Tesla or SunPower, these often have a higher price tag than other brands. Efficiency also matters. Whether you’re opting for high efficiency because you have limited roof space or just want maximum energy production, you will be looking at a higher equipment cost, but this can typically lead to greater savings over time. Plus, if you want extra equipment like an electric vehicle charger or solar batteries, this will also raise the cost.

Solar Financing Terms

If paying for a solar system in cash is too expensive, solar loans are a solid route because they decrease your upfront costs and let you pay for your system over five to seven years on average.Though solar loans make adopting solar energy more accessible for Wheatland homeowners, they can also increase the total you pay for your system due to interest. If you make a larger down payment, though, you can avoid paying as much in interest.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The last key cost factor you should keep in mind is the installer you choose. Given the massive popularity of green energy solutions in Wheatland, you’ll have plenty of options to choose from, but each comes at different price points for labor and equipment.Companies that only sell high-efficiency and high-priced products — like Maxeon solar panels from SunPower or Tesla Powerwall batteries — so choosing those installers will generally come at a higher cost. It’s best to do some research and choose a company that has the products, warranties and services you want and also fits within your budget.

How to Save on Solar Panels

The solar panel company you opt for will impact not only your total costs, but also the types of solar panel brands, warranties, and other equipment you can get. When choosing a solar company, there are a few important things you should consider, including:

  • Solar Panel Brands: The model of solar panel you need to get plays a part in which installer you should go with, since different companies have different panels.
  • Warranty: Companies typically offer different kinds of warranties that provide different kinds of coverage. A 25-year, all-inclusive warranty is the gold standard.
  • Installation Process: Make sure you’re aligned with the installer regarding how the installation process will go and what you need to do before your solar system is installed, such as repairing your electrical system or roof.
  • Reputation: The North American Board of Certified Energy Practitioners (NABCEP) is a respected certification organization for clean energy professionals. If your solar panel installer is NABCEP-certified, it likely has a good reputation and is qualified to get the job done well. Another way you can research your installer’s reputation is by reading reviews.

Are solar panels free in Wheatland?

You can’t get solar panels for free in Wheatland. However, you may still be able to afford them on a lower budget. You can lease solar panels for a low upfront cost or, if you’d prefer to own your solar panels, you can finance them with a solar loan.

How will having solar panels impact my home value?

Solar panels can increase your property’s value considerably as long as you buy or finance your panels and don’t choose a solar lease or power purchase agreement (PPA). According to research done by Zillow, the average home value increases by about 4.1% after installing solar panels."

How long do solar panels last in Wheatland?

On average, the lifespan of solar panels is about 25 to 30 years. Some even last up to 50 years, but their efficiency decreases by about 0.8% each year. You can choose to replace them sooner if you want to maintain a larger level of energy production.
